Commit graph

94 commits

Author SHA1 Message Date
Gravit
30ae80c1a1
updateShared 2018-11-08 19:50:24 +07:00
Gravit
874a30eb6b
IDEA Code Reformat 2018-11-08 19:30:16 +07:00
Gravit
f9b8bd2947
IDEA Refractoring 2018-11-08 19:28:31 +07:00
Gravit
4a74816634
enabledOptional 2018-11-06 19:14:08 +07:00
Gravit
72701e0775
Дополнительные проверки безопасности 2018-11-06 19:07:15 +07:00
Gravit
9e2a154c50
Запрос ChangeServer 2018-11-06 18:57:19 +07:00
Gravit
c472e8d033
Фиксы SetProfileRequest 2018-11-04 12:03:17 +07:00
Gravit
d845b73c85
Возможность не указывать профиль при авторизации 2018-11-04 11:35:42 +07:00
Gravit
c3a040ec25
Фиксы FileNotFoundException и распаковки guard/runtime 2018-11-01 20:45:11 +07:00
Gravit
01355fd93e
Проверка хешей врапперов и авангарда 2018-11-01 20:03:14 +07:00
Gravit
4f65a0a396
Проверка checkSign в авторизации 2018-10-26 23:59:11 +07:00
Gravit
96bca9aa5d
Крупное обновление LauncherRequest
Есть совместимость с предыдущими версиями
2018-10-25 19:36:57 +07:00
Gravit
761ddc3087
Экспериментальная защита на основе StackTrace 2018-10-22 18:05:10 +07:00
Gravit
ecb904035a
Техническая возможность использования своей JVM 2018-10-20 16:33:02 +07:00
Gravit
8d7db40909
Возможность изменять профиль после авторизации 2018-10-20 15:57:30 +07:00
Gravit
7f470ab3e3
Отключена проверка в CheckServerRequest. Авторизация не теряется 2018-10-18 22:06:26 +07:00
Gravit
615ed25e00
Введение MirrorManager, теперь можно создавать свои "зеркала", откуда можно скачивать клиенты и ассеты. Список зеркал указывается в LaunchServer.cfg
Модули могут добавлять свои зеркала
2018-10-18 16:39:36 +07:00
Gravit
a9a9a78983
Случайный порт при передаче параметров 2018-10-13 15:20:23 +07:00
Gravit
311fee0443
Чистка LauncherAPI 2018-10-13 15:01:10 +07:00
Gravit
bae9a511bc
Merge branch 'master' of github.com:GravitLauncher/Launcher 2018-10-13 12:00:57 +07:00
Gravit
b4cd10ef85
Возможность сборки Avanguard для каждого проекта отдельно 2018-10-13 11:59:50 +07:00
Vladimir Votyakov
1bb8b4621b Fix Authlib obfuscation (#32)
Proguard obf fixed.
2018-10-10 15:59:23 +03:00
Gravit
5fc4b01b8a Шифрование AccessToken 2018-10-08 20:57:29 +07:00
Gravit
aedddbff0d Обновление JAConfigurator 2018-10-07 16:06:07 +07:00
Gravit
f5289e7681 Защита от хаков протокола. Авторизация сервера ОБЯЗАТЕЛЬНА 2018-10-07 14:17:37 +07:00
Gravit
6167699c20 Клиент WebSockets 2018-10-05 16:20:40 +07:00
Gravit
7ae32bf1e7 Удаленный вызов комманд 2018-10-05 15:36:50 +07:00
Gravit
f9aecb5036 Поддержка привилегий в JsonAuthProvider.java MySQLAuthProvider.java RequestAuthProvider.java 2018-10-05 15:25:12 +07:00
Zaxar163
71efde7cd2 Fix paths. (#29) 2018-10-03 15:12:48 +07:00
Gravit
895253012f ProGuard для gson забытые строчки 2018-10-02 20:58:37 +07:00
Gravit
73c3dec29f ProGuard для gson 2018-10-02 20:57:19 +07:00
Gravit
b141d14d74 UpdateListResponse 2018-10-02 20:38:03 +07:00
Gravit
f27ec8cb7f Сериализация HashedDir в json 2018-10-02 20:25:07 +07:00
Gravit
788eb253f4 Update FileServerHandler 2018-10-02 19:51:07 +07:00
Gravit
e8126f565d Фикс LauncherResponse 2018-10-02 19:39:54 +07:00
Gravit
fb7ac48962 FileServerHandler использование 2018-10-02 19:29:47 +07:00
Gravit
111ebd2f19 FileServerHandler update 2018-10-02 19:20:57 +07:00
Gravit
275305b16c LauncherUpdateResponse реализация 2018-10-02 19:19:57 +07:00
Gravit
e133fc06cb LauncherUpdateResponse 2018-10-01 18:15:39 +07:00
Gravit
3fe1cdde60 checkServer and joinServer 2018-10-01 17:39:35 +07:00
Gravit
79acc5b503 Привилегии 2018-10-01 17:08:16 +07:00
Gravit
b60bdb72fa События 2018-10-01 17:01:10 +07:00
Gravit
bf061bfaf2 Сохранение данных в сессии 2018-10-01 16:43:41 +07:00
Gravit
6f16819cad AuthResponse fix 2018-10-01 16:07:11 +07:00
Gravit
a32402f1a6 Правильная инициализация WebSocketService 2018-10-01 15:58:07 +07:00
Gravit
b76e009aaa SimpleResponse 2018-10-01 15:36:19 +07:00
Gravit
df0d9f37a2 SuccessResult 2018-10-01 15:16:48 +07:00
Gravit
3daabe584f WebSocketService использование 2018-10-01 15:11:56 +07:00
Gravit
b42d3d6a08 WebSocketService 2018-10-01 15:08:21 +07:00
Gravit
a1bb6d6e2f Фикс отправления ответов 2018-10-01 14:55:09 +07:00